Step 1: Assessment and Planning
We’ll start by assessing the damage and creating a customized plan to get your property dry. Our technicians will use specialized equipment to identify the extent of the damage and develop a strategy to address it. This may involve using high-velocity air movers to speed up the drying process. We’ll get to work right away!
Step 2: Water Extraction
Next, we’ll use specialized equipment to extract any standing water from your property. This is a critical step in the drying process, as it helps prevent further damage and reduces the risk of mold growth. Our technicians will use powerful pumps and wet vacuums to remove as much water as possible. We’ll get the water out quickly!
Step 3: High-Velocity Air Mover Drying
Once the water has been extracted, we’ll use high-velocity air movers to dry your property. These powerful machines blow hot air through the affected area, speeding up the evaporation process and reducing the risk of further damage. Our technicians will monitor the drying process closely to ensure it’s progressing as planned. We’ll get your property dry fast!
Step 4: Monitoring and Dehumidification
After the high-velocity air movers have done their job, we’ll monitor the drying process to ensure it’s complete. We may also use dehumidifiers to remove excess moisture from the air and prevent mold growth. Our technicians will work closely with you to ensure you’re satisfied with the results. We’ll make sure you’re happy!
Step 5: Final Inspection and Cleanup
Once the drying process is complete, we’ll conduct a final inspection to ensure your property is safe and dry. We’ll also clean up any remaining debris and dispose of it properly. Our technicians will work with you to identify any necessary repairs and provide recommendations for future maintenance. We’ll leave your property spotless!

High-Velocity Air Mover Drying v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ional
| Situation | DIY? | Call a Pro? | Why |
|---|---|---|---|
| Small water spill on hardwood floor | Yes | No | DIY methods can dry small spills quickly and effectively. |
| Water damage from burst pipe in a large area | No | Yes | Professional equipment and expertise are needed to dry large areas quickly and safely. |
| Musty odors that won’t go away | No | Yes | Hidden water damage can cause musty odors, and professionals have the equipment and expertise to identify and fix the issue. |
| Warped or buckled flooring | No | Yes | Warped or buckled flooring can be a sign of water damage, and professionals have the equipment and expertise to dry and repair the affected area. |
| Water stains or discoloration on walls or ceilings | No | Yes | Water stains or discoloration can be a sign of water damage, and professionals have the equipment and expertise to dry and repair the affected area. |
| Mold or mildew growth in a large area | No | Yes | Mold or mildew growth needs professional equipment and expertise to safely and effectively remove. |

High-Velocity Air Mover Drying Cost In Stansbury Park, UT
The cost of high-velocity air mover drying in Stansbury Park, UT, varies based on the severity and size of the affected area. Our team will provide a free estimate after assessing the damage and creating a customized plan. Get a quote today!
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Initial Assessment and Planning | $100 – $500 | Severity and size of affected area |
| Water Extraction | $500 – $2,500 | Amount of water and equipment needed |
| High-Velocity Air Mover Drying | $1,000 – $5,000 | Size and severity of affected area |
| Monitoring and Dehumidification | $200 – $1,000 | Size and severity of affected area |
| Final Inspection and Cleanup | $100 – $500 | Size and severity of affected area |
| More Repairs (if necessary) | $500 – $2,000 | Severity and size of affected area |
